Modine Hosting Career Fair, Launching Billboard Campaign to Fill Immediate Openings

RACINE, Wis., Sept. 22, 2025 /PRNewswire/ -- Modine, a diversified global leader in thermal management technology and solutions, is looking to hire dozens of employees for its new Franklin facility at 3303 W. Oakwood Rd. The company has 55 immediate openings—from entry level production assemblers to certified welders, production leaders, engineers and a variety of other advanced manufacturing positions.   

Earlier this year, Modine signed a lease for the 153,000-square-foot Franklin plant. The company plans to take occupancy early November and will begin production soon after. By the end of March 2026, Modine expects to have approximately 300 employees at the location.

"With the exciting growth in data centers driving demand for our products, we encourage those who are looking for a good-paying job with excellent benefits to attend our career fair or apply online to learn about the positions that might be a fit for you," says Ashley Arner, Human Resources Director for Data Centers, at Modine. "We're looking to add talent immediately to build these large unique thermal systems, and we are willing to train those without experience who are interested in working with Modine."

The new Franklin facility and the push to ramp up staffing is driven by an increase in Modine's North American data center business. In July, the company announced it would invest $100 million to expand U.S. manufacturing capacity for Airedale by Modine™ data center cooling products.

The $100 million investment over the next 12-18 months will expand manufacturing at four sites to support data center growth, including a new facility in the Dallas, TX, area, and expansion in Grenada, MS, Franklin, WI, and Jefferson City, MO. The investment also will enhance engineering, product development and testing capabilities, create new jobs and support the redeployment and retraining of existing Modine employees.

About Modine
For more than 100 years, Modine has solved the toughest thermal management challenges for mission-critical applications. Our purpose of Engineering a Cleaner, Healthier World™ means we are always evolving our portfolio of technologies to provide the latest heating, cooling, and ventilation solutions. Through the hard work of more than 11,000 employees worldwide, our Climate Solutions and Performance Technologies segments advance our purpose with systems that improve air quality, reduce energy and water consumption, lower harmful emissions, enable cleaner running vehicles, and use environmentally friendly refrigerants. Modine is a global company headquartered in Racine, Wisconsin (U.S.), with operations in North America, South America, Europe, and Asia. For more information about Modine, visit modine.com.
